Last Wednesday, January 10, 2024, the third building of the world’s leading biotechnology company in biosensorics applied to the food and health sector was inaugurated, almost tripling its space as a reflection of its growth and consolidation in the sector.

On Wednesday morning, in an event with numerous institutional representatives, headed by the Lehendakari Iñigo Urkullu, together with representatives from the business, financial, scientific-technological and innovation fields, etc., a visit was made to BIOLAN’s new building, adjacent to the facilities that the company has already occupied in the Bizkaia Technology Park (Zamudio) for the last 10 years.
It is a 2,600 m2 building, which extends the total surface area to nearly 4,000 m2. The works started in July 2022, and were completed at the end of 2023, with an investment of approximately 4.5 million euros, which has allowed almost tripling its space, in addition to being able to house a growing workforce, incorporate new production equipment, new laboratories, dimension work units, expand new business lines, etc.
The new building has two subway floors for warehousing and production and three above ground floors. In this way, the new building has a greater automation component that will improve manufacturing processes and provide more space for the R&D, Product Development, Software and Systems areas, which will reinforce research, the launching of new developments and new areas, as well as the strengthening of the current ones.

The growth experienced by BIOLAN, with an average 18% increase in annual turnover in the last 7 years, has been underpinned by the investment effort made in recent years that has allowed the implementation of successive facilities, and the strengthening of the professional team that composes it, which has grown in the last 5 years by 15%, currently reaching 100 people.
